.navbar{display:flex;align-items:center;justify-content:space-between;padding:.75rem 1.5rem;background:#fff;border-bottom:1px solid #eee;font-family:Poppins,sans-serif;position:relative}.navbar-brand{display:flex;align-items:center;gap:.75rem;text-decoration:none}.navbar-logo{height:3rem}.navbar-title{font-size:1.4rem;font-weight:600;color:#222;letter-spacing:.5px}.navbar-actions{display:flex;align-items:center;gap:1rem}.nav-link{text-decoration:none;font-weight:500;color:#444;transition:color .2s ease;padding-left:0rem}.nav-link:hover{color:#000}.logout-btn{border:none;background:#111;color:#fff;padding:.4rem .8rem;border-radius:6px;cursor:pointer;font-size:.9rem}.logout-btn:hover{background:#333}.navbar-subtitle{font-size:.75rem;font-weight:400;color:#777;letter-spacing:.4px;margin-top:1px;text-align:center}.navbar-text{display:flex;flex-direction:column;justify-content:center}.hamburger{display:none;background:none;border:none;font-size:1.8rem;cursor:pointer}@media(max-width:768px){.navbar{position:relative}.navbar-actions.desktop{display:none}.hamburger{display:block;margin-left:auto}.navbar-dropdown{position:absolute;top:100%;right:.75rem;margin-top:.5rem;background:#fff;border:1px solid #ddd;border-radius:10px;padding:.75rem 1rem;display:flex;flex-direction:column;gap:.75rem;z-index:1000;box-shadow:0 8px 20px #0000001f}.navbar-dropdown .nav-link,.navbar-dropdown .logout-btn{font:inherit;text-align:left;background:none;border:none;padding:0;cursor:pointer}}body{margin:0;font-family:system-ui,sans-serif}.container{padding:1rem}.navbar{display:flex;justify-content:space-between;padding:1.5rem;background:#eee}.grid{grid-template-columns:repeat(auto-fill,minmax(200px,1fr));display:grid;grid-template-columns:repeat(auto-fill,minmax(18rem,1fr));gap:1rem;justify-items:center}.card{width:18rem;display:flex;flex-direction:column;align-items:center;padding:1rem;border:1px solid #ddd;border-radius:10px;box-shadow:0 2px 6px #0000001a;background:#fff;margin:1rem}.card-image-wrapper{width:100%;max-height:18rem;display:flex;justify-content:center;align-items:center;overflow:hidden;border-radius:10px;margin-bottom:1rem}.card-image{width:100%;height:auto;display:block;object-fit:contain;max-height:100%}.card-title{text-align:center;margin:.5rem 0;font-size:1.2rem}.card-description{text-align:center;font-size:.95rem;color:#555;margin-bottom:.5rem}.card-price{font-size:1rem;color:#222;margin-bottom:.5rem}.card-whatsapp{display:flex;align-items:center;gap:.5rem}.whatsapp-icon{width:3rem;height:auto;display:block}.form{max-width:400px;display:flex;flex-direction:column;gap:.5rem}.error{color:red}#main-heading{text-align:center}.search-container{gap:15px;justify-content:center;margin:30px auto;max-width:800px;padding:0 20px;border-radius:50px;border:2px solid #e0e0e0;height:2rem}.filter{border:1px solid #e0e0e0;padding-left:1rem;padding-right:2rem;border-radius:50px;background-color:#fff;box-shadow:0 2px 5px #0000000d;cursor:pointer;transition:all .3s;min-width:100px;appearance:none;background-image:url('data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g" width="12" height="12" viewBox="0 0 24 24" fill="none" stroke="%23999" stroke-width="2" stroke-linecap="round" stroke-linejoin="round"><path d="M6 9l6 6 6-6"/></svg>');background-repeat:no-repeat;background-position:calc(100% - 15px) center;height:2rem}.whatsapp-order{display:flex;align-items:center;gap:.5rem}
